  • Job Summary

    In this role, you will develop embedded software for precise laser communication systems in UAVs. You will implement algorithms and protocols on Xilinx Zynq platforms, working with various communication interfaces and testing systems in real-world conditions.

    Job Technologies

    Your role in the team

    • We're looking for a passionate Embedded Software Engineer to help bring our UAV laser terminal systems to life. If you thrive on precision, autonomy, and seeing your code take flight - literally - you'll fit right in.
    • Develop embedded real-time control software for our advanced laser terminal systems, implementing pointing algorithms and communication protocols.
    • Develop software on the software side of Xilinx Zynq MPSoC, in both bare-metal and PetaLinux/Yocto environments. Access to varied interfaces such as I2C, SPI, CAN, UART, Ethernet.
    • Implement support systems on ARM cores for navigation systems, drone communication protocols, and user interfaces. Besides C/C++ code, this will also require MySQL, Qt, and Java.
    • Participate in field and flight testing to validate system performance in challenging environments.
    • Be part of a software team collaborating closely with hardware, optics, and systems teams to integrate, debug, and optimize the full system stack.

    Cucuyo GmbH, an innovative start-up based in Krailling near Munich, specializes in the development of high-precision laser communication systems for UAVs. The company provides solutions for optical free-space communication and works on the alignment and tracking of these systems. With a clear focus on aviation and communication solutions, Cucuyo employs state-of-the-art laser technology to shape the future of unmanned aviation.
